Prototype

public boolean isHierarchyBeingConnected() 

Source Link

Document

Returns true if the type hierarchy is being connected

From source file:org.eclipse.jdt.internal.compiler.lookup.Scope.java

License:Open Source License

public ReferenceBinding findMemberType(char[] typeName, ReferenceBinding enclosingType) {
    if ((enclosingType.tagBits & TagBits.HasNoMemberTypes) != 0)
        return null; // know it has no member types (nor inherited member types)

    ReferenceBinding enclosingSourceType = enclosingSourceType();
    PackageBinding currentPackage = getCurrentPackage();
    CompilationUnitScope unitScope = compilationUnitScope();
    unitScope.recordReference(enclosingType, typeName);
    ReferenceBinding memberType = enclosingType.getMemberType(typeName);
    if (memberType != null) {
        unitScope.recordTypeReference(memberType);
        if (enclosingSourceType == null || (this.parent == unitScope
                && (enclosingSourceType.tagBits & TagBits.TypeVariablesAreConnected) == 0)
                        ? memberType.canBeSeenBy(currentPackage)
                        : memberType.canBeSeenBy(enclosingType, enclosingSourceType))
            return memberType;
        return new ProblemReferenceBinding(new char[][] { typeName }, memberType, ProblemReasons.NotVisible);

    // collect all superinterfaces of receiverType until the memberType is found in a supertype
    ReferenceBinding currentType = enclosingType;
    ReferenceBinding[] interfacesToVisit = null;
    int nextPosition = 0;
    ReferenceBinding visibleMemberType = null;
    boolean keepLooking = true;
    ReferenceBinding notVisible = null;
    // we could hold onto the not visible field for extra error reporting
    while (keepLooking) {
        ReferenceBinding[] itsInterfaces = currentType.superInterfaces();
        if (itsInterfaces == null) { // needed for statically imported types which don't know their hierarchy yet
            ReferenceBinding sourceType = currentType.isParameterizedType()
                    ? ((ParameterizedTypeBinding) currentType).genericType()
                    : currentType;
            if (sourceType.isHierarchyBeingConnected())
                return null; // looking for an undefined member type in its own superclass ref
            ((SourceTypeBinding) sourceType).scope.connectTypeHierarchy();
            itsInterfaces = currentType.superInterfaces();
        }
        if (itsInterfaces != null && itsInterfaces != Binding.NO_SUPERINTERFACES) {
            if (interfacesToVisit == null) {
                interfacesToVisit = itsInterfaces;
                nextPosition = interfacesToVisit.length;
            } else {
                int itsLength = itsInterfaces.length;
                if (nextPosition + itsLength >= interfacesToVisit.length)
                    System.arraycopy(interfacesToVisit, 0,
                            interfacesToVisit = new ReferenceBinding[nextPosition + itsLength + 5], 0,
                            nextPosition);
                nextInterface: for (int a = 0; a < itsLength; a++) {
                    ReferenceBinding next = itsInterfaces[a];
                    for (int b = 0; b < nextPosition; b++)
                        if (next == interfacesToVisit[b])
                            continue nextInterface;
                    interfacesToVisit[nextPosition++] = next;
                }
            }
        }
        if ((currentType = currentType.superclass()) == null)
            break;

        unitScope.recordReference(currentType, typeName);
        if ((memberType = currentType.getMemberType(typeName)) != null) {
            unitScope.recordTypeReference(memberType);
            keepLooking = false;
            if (enclosingSourceType == null ? memberType.canBeSeenBy(currentPackage)
                    : memberType.canBeSeenBy(enclosingType, enclosingSourceType)) {
                if (visibleMemberType == null)
                    visibleMemberType = memberType;
                else
                    return new ProblemReferenceBinding(new char[][] { typeName }, visibleMemberType,
                            ProblemReasons.Ambiguous);
            } else {
                notVisible = memberType;
            }
        }
    }
    // walk all visible interfaces to find ambiguous references
    if (interfacesToVisit != null) {
        ProblemReferenceBinding ambiguous = null;
        done: for (int i = 0; i < nextPosition; i++) {
            ReferenceBinding anInterface = interfacesToVisit[i];
            unitScope.recordReference(anInterface, typeName);
            if ((memberType = anInterface.getMemberType(typeName)) != null) {
                unitScope.recordTypeReference(memberType);
                if (visibleMemberType == null) {
                    visibleMemberType = memberType;
                } else {
                    ambiguous = new ProblemReferenceBinding(new char[][] { typeName }, visibleMemberType,
                            ProblemReasons.Ambiguous);
                    break done;
                }
            } else {
                ReferenceBinding[] itsInterfaces = anInterface.superInterfaces();
                if (itsInterfaces != null && itsInterfaces != Binding.NO_SUPERINTERFACES) {
                    int itsLength = itsInterfaces.length;
                    if (nextPosition + itsLength >= interfacesToVisit.length)
                        System.arraycopy(interfacesToVisit, 0,
                                interfacesToVisit = new ReferenceBinding[nextPosition + itsLength + 5], 0,
                                nextPosition);
                    nextInterface: for (int a = 0; a < itsLength; a++) {
                        ReferenceBinding next = itsInterfaces[a];
                        for (int b = 0; b < nextPosition; b++)
                            if (next == interfacesToVisit[b])
                                continue nextInterface;
                        interfacesToVisit[nextPosition++] = next;
                    }
                }
            }
        }
        if (ambiguous != null)
            return ambiguous;
    }
    if (visibleMemberType != null)
        return visibleMemberType;
    if (notVisible != null)
        return new ProblemReferenceBinding(new char[][] { typeName }, notVisible, ProblemReasons.NotVisible);
    return null;
}
